Etymology of 采取 cǎiqǔ

Familiarize yourself with the origin and historical aspects of the Chinese word 采取 cǎiqǔ .

cǎi

Type

ideographic

Explanation

Pictograph of a hand ( zhǎo ) picking fruit from a tree ().

Positional decomposition

爫木

Number of Strokes

8

Type

ideographic

Explanation

Pictograph of a hand ( yòu ) grabbing an ear ( ěr ). In ancient China, the ears of opponents in battle were cut off and collected as tokens of victory.

Positional decomposition

耳又

Number of Strokes

8

Example sentences using 采取 cǎiqǔ

Broaden your vocabulary by interacting with 5 audio-assisted sentences using the Chinese word 采取 cǎiqǔ in different contexts.

我们 wǒmen 采取 cǎiqǔ 什么 shénme 措施 cuòshī 抓住 zhuā zhù 那个 nà ge zéi ?

What measures shall we take to find out the thief?

新政 xīn zhèng shì 富兰克林 Fù lán kè lín -D-罗斯福 Luó sī fú 总统 zǒngtǒng 采取 cǎiqǔ de 应急 yìng jí 措施 cuòshī .

The New Deal was President Franklin D. Roosevelt's attempt to alleviate the emergency.

当局 dāng jú 采取措施 cǎi qǔ cuò shī 使 shǐ 物价 wù jià 全面 quánmiàn huí jiàng .

The authorities took measures to roll commodity price back.

对于 duìyú qiú Shuài 职位 zhíwèi de 选举 xuǎnjǔ 任命 rènmìng 采取 cǎiqǔ 同样 tóng yàng de 方式 fāngshì .

The same method of election and of confirmation existed with respect to the office of chief.

我们 wǒmen xiān 情况 qíngkuàng 清楚 qīngchu , zài 采取 cǎiqǔ 具体 jùtǐ 措施 cuòshī .

Let's feel out the situation first before we take any definite steps.
